  4. The Cockleshell Raid
    1. Ken Ford

    The Cockleshell Raid

    Bordeaux 1942

    On the night of December 7, 1942, five canoes were launched off the mouth of the Gironde river, each containing a pair of British commandoes tasked with slipping into the port of Bordeaux and destroying as many of the merchant ships as possible. This title gives a blow-by-blow account of this most daring raids of World War II.

  5. D-Day 1944 (3)
    1. Ken Ford

    D-Day 1944 (3)

    Sword Beach & the British Airborne Landings

    During the Allied landings in Normandy, Sword Beach was the responsibility of the British 3rd Division. This text looks at how congestion on the Beach allowed the German forces time to react, preventing Caen from being taken on the first day, where much blood was shed before it finally fell.

  10. D-Day Commando
    1. Ken Ford

    D-Day Commando

    From Normandy to the Maas With 48 Royal Marine Commando

    48 Royal Marine Commando began its life in March 1944 and was disbanded in the UK less than two years later in January 1946. In its short but active life it always seemed to be in the thick of the fighting. Based on eyewitness accounts, this is an authoritative history of an elite formation.

  12. Falaise 1944
    1. Ken Ford

    Falaise 1944

    Death of an army

    The battle around Falaise in Normandy during August 1944 saw the destruction of the German Seventh army. This book details the chain of events which led to the German retreat and the ensuing liberation of France.
